1968 Jensen Interceptor vs. 2010 BMW X6

To start off, 2010 BMW X6 is newer by 42 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1968 Jensen Interceptor.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1968 Jensen Interceptor would be higher. At 6,286 cc (8 cylinders), 1968 Jensen Interceptor is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2010 BMW X6 (400 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 75 more horse power than 1968 Jensen Interceptor. (325 HP @ 4600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2010 BMW X6 should accelerate faster than 1968 Jensen Interceptor.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 BMW X6 weights approximately 560 kg more than 1968 Jensen Interceptor.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 BMW X6 (609 Nm @ 1750 RPM) has 33 more torque (in Nm) than 1968 Jensen Interceptor. (576 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2010 BMW X6 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1968 Jensen Interceptor.

Compare all specifications:

1968 Jensen Interceptor 2010 BMW X6
Make Jensen BMW
Model Interceptor X6
Year Released 1968 2010
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 6286 cc 4400 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 8 cylinders
Engine Type V V
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 325 HP 400 HP
Engine RPM 4600 RPM 5500 RPM
Torque 576 Nm 609 Nm
Torque RPM 2800 RPM 1750 RPM
Drive Type 4WD AWD
Transmission Type Automatic Automatic
Number of Seats 4 seats 4 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1830 kg 2390 kg
Vehicle Length 4860 mm 4879 mm
Vehicle Width 1780 mm 1984 mm
Vehicle Height 1350 mm 1689 mm
Wheelbase Size 2780 mm 2934 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 72 L 85 L
